If you're questioning, what is an ADU home in genuine estate terms, it's a little, independent living space on the exact same property as a major home, supplying its own cooking area, bathroom, and bed room.
ADUs are preferred in California since they add cost effective real estate options without needing colony. They're often utilized as rentals, bed and breakfast, or spaces for relative. ADUs are also more versatile than traditional home enhancements, as they can be sold or rented separately in lots of areas. Changes an existing garage right into a habitable unit. This is one of the most economical methods to use existing space.
A smaller sized system, up to 500 square feet, within the major home. It typically shares some facilities, like a shower room, with the key house. An accessory home unit, or ADU, is a housing device (similar to a home system) that is second to and divided from a key home. An ADU can be a room within the key home, it can be affixed to the main framework, or can be totally divided as its own structure.
